Temples of Manasa Devi


 
Hinduism,Spiritual,Travel & Tourism
The article lists all possible temples in India dedicated to Manasa Devi, a Hindu Serpent Goddess.

Some believe that Manasa (also spelled as Mansa) Devi is one of the forms of Durga Mata. For others Manasa Devi is Snake Goddess, Queen of the Nagas (independent of Durga). The Manasa's vahana (vehicle) is either the swan or the snake. The Sij plant (Euphorbia Hguhria called Sehund or Sij in Hindi), of the cactus family, is sacred to Manasa, as it can cure poisons. Manasa has a sister, Neta, and these both represent an inseparable pair. Manasa Devi was born out of the Lord Shiva's semen which He dropped on a lotus flower - Padma in Sanskrit (however, other sources say that Her father was Kasyapa).

Temples / Mandirs (the word "mandir" is derived from the Sanskrit word "Mandira", which stands for temple)

Mansa Devi Mandir (Bharatpur, Rajasthan).

Mata Mansa Devi Temple in Panchkula is a symbol of the Himalayan culture and faith. The shrine has one Dharamshala consisting of 30 rooms and one hall. The rooms are available free of any charge. Maharaja Gopal Singh of Manimajra constructed the present main temple of Shri Mansa Devi, which is situated on the Shivalik foothills in the village Bilaspur, Tehsil, in the Panchkula district in Haryana, India.

Ma Manasa Mandir, Asram Of Sadananda Brombhachari, Temple Of Shiva. Dubrajpur is a town and a municipality in Suri Sadar subdivision of the Birbhum District in the Indian state of West Bengal.

Mansa Mata Temple in Sabathu in Himachal Pradesh. Sabathu is a town in the Solan district in the Indian state of Himachal Pradesh.

Maa Mansha Devi Temple in Kharagpur, a city located in Midnapore in the Indian state of West Bengal.

Shri Mansa Mata Temple in Arki in Himachal Pradesh. Arki is a town in the Solan district in the state of Himachal Pradesh, India. The town is notable for its fort built in late 18th century when Arki was the capital of the erstwhile state of Baghal.

Manasha Temple in Sualkuchi, a town in the Kamrup district in the Indian state of Assam.

Mansa Mata Temple near the village Roopaheri Kalan in Chatsu in Rajasthan.

Mansha Devi Mandir, Champanagar, in Bhagalpur in Bihar.

Mansa Devi Temple, Mandha-Bhinda (Mandha Bhinda) in Rajasthan.

Mata Mansa Devi Mandir in Bahror in Rajasthan. This is one of the holiest Hindu temples dedicated to Shakti, located in the Dehmi village in the Alwar district in the state of Rajasthan. It is one of the most revered places of worship in Northern India.

Mansa Mai Temple, Dharampur, Solan (in Dharampur in Himachal Pradesh).

Mansa Devi Temple in Dhuri is situated near the village Kakarwal in Punjab. Dhuri is a city in the Sangrur District in the state of Punjab, India.

Mansa Devi Mandir in Hadiabad, a historic sub-town in the city of Phagwara in Punjab.

Mansa Devi Temple in Nowgong in Madhya Pradesh. Nowgong is a town in the Chhatarpur district in Madhya Pradesh. The town was an important center during the British rule.

The Mansa Devi Temple in Meerut is located 5 km away from Suraj Kund on the Garh Road in the Indian state of Uttar Pradesh.

Mansa Devi Temple in the Bulandshahar District, Uttar Pradesh.

Ma Mansa Devi Ka Mandir, Chature Ki Garhi, Ambah. Ambah is a city and a municipality in the Morena district in the state of Madhya Pradesh, India.

Mansa Mandir in Tamluk, the district headquarters of Purba Medinipur district of West Bengal, India.

Manasa Temple in Howrah. Howrah is an industrial city, a municipal corporation in the Howrah district, West Bengal, India. People believe that Chand Sadagar built this temple.

Manisha Mandir Near Vazira Naka, Jairaj Nagar, Mumbai, Maharastra.

Manisha Tala Kali Temple in Konnagar, a city in West Bengal in the Hooghly District.

Asha Manisha Mata temple in Daryapur, a city and a municipal council in Amravati district in the state of Maharashtra, India.

Mansa Mata Temple on the Hills of Keshwana Rajput in Rajasthan (Jaipur).

Mata Mansa Devi Shiv Mandir Thakur Dawara Mandir Ballana Temple in Haryana. Ballana is a village in Haryana.

Manasa Temple Malda in Balarampur (city) in Uttar Pradesh.

Maa Mansa Temple in Naihati in West Bengal. Naihati is a town and an important railway junction station.

Manasa Devi Temple in Pandaveswar. This temple is at Bagdi Para. Banka Bihari Bagdi established this temple. It is well known in its surroundings. Pandaveswar is an administrative division in the Durgapur subdivision of the Bardhaman district in the Indian state of West Bengal.

Om Mansa Devi Dham Nirala Temple in the Surat District, Gujarat.

Mansa Devi Mandir at Jai Prakash Road Versova Road, Manori, Andheri West, Mumbai, in the Indian state Maharashtra.

Mansa Devi Temple, situated 24 km from Parwanoo, is one of the famous religious centers of the region. The temple constructed Maharaja Gopal Singh, the King of Manimajra within a period of five years (1811-1815).

Shri Mansa Mata Mandir Hasampur is in the Sikar district of Rajasthan. This is one of the prominent Shakti temples of North India. The temple is situated on the Hasampur foothills in the village Hasampur.

Mansa Devi Temple, Churu, Rajasthan. Mansa Devi temple is located in Badi Lambore (Lambore Dham) village at a distance of 8 kilometers from Sadulpur (Rajgarh). Lambor Badi is a village located in the Churu district of the state of Rajasthan. Click here.

Mansa Devi Mandir (Raebareli) in Uttar Pradesh is a holy place.

Basudebpur Devi Manasa Mandir in Patrasayer; Patrasayer is an administrative division in Bishnupur subdivision of the Bankura district in the Indian state of West Bengal. Bishnupur in Bankura district of West Bengal is another place where you may see concentration of tantric powers emanating from the intent to worship Goddess Manasa.

Maa Mansa Temple in Babroli in Haryana; this is a very old temple. People come here from very far places to get the blessings of Maa Mansa Devi.

Goddess Manasa Temple in Khedaitala.

Indrasani Mansa Devi Temple, Rudraprayag. Indrasani Mansa Devi Temple is a famous religious site located in the Kandali Patti village. According to the Puranas, this is an ancient temple built during the age of Adi Shankaracharya. Rudraprayag is a town and a municipality in the Rudraprayag district in the Indian state of Uttarakhand.

Maa Mansa Devi temple in the Indian state of Orissa (Raurkela Civil Township). This is a small temple.

Manasa Tala is a temple dedicated to Goddess Manasa; it is situated in Egra (in the Purba Medinipur district) in the state of West Bengal, India.

Mansa Devi Temple, Haridwar, is a spectacular Hindu temple dedicated to Goddess Manasa Devi in the holy city of Haridwar in the Uttarakhand state of India. Haridwar is an important pilgrimage city in Uttarakhand, India.

Chandigarh Mansa Devi Temple is situated in Chandigarh, a city and union territory in India that serves as the capital of two Indian states, Haryana and Punjab. The name Chandigarh can be translated as "The Fort of Chandi". It is derived from an ancient temple called Chandi Mandir, which was devoted to the Hindu Goddess Chandi.
